Etymology[edit]

over- +‎ ripen

Verb[edit]

overripen (third-person singular simple present overripens, present participle overripening, simple past and past participle overripened)

  1. To ripen too much; to become overripe.
    • 2007 February 15, Claudia La Rocco, “Dancers, and Their Company, Held Down by Gravity”, in New York Times[1]:
      This wasn’t so problematic at first: exhaustion actually suits Christopher Wheeldon’s “Klavier,” a dark exploration of the moment when opulence overripens to decadence.
